
In Matapi, Zimbabwe, local youth have launched a community computer lab equipped with Starlink internet connectivity, representing a major step towards digital transformation. This initiative aims to provide increased access to technology and the internet for community members who had previously faced significant challenges in digital connectivity.
Launch Event and Support
The launch was attended by Hon. Tatenda Mavetera, the Minister of ICTPCS, who commended the youth for their proactive efforts in embracing and driving digital change. His presence underscored the importance of government backing in initiatives that promote technology advancement at the grassroots level.
Benefits and Goals of the Computer Lab
The computer lab will:
- Serve as a hub for learning and innovation
- Focus on digital skills development, especially for young people and students
- Provide reliable, high-speed internet connectivity using advanced satellite technology
Thanks to Starlink’s satellite internet service, even this remote area of Matapi now enjoys access to fast and dependable internet, bridging a significant digital divide.
Broader Impact
This development aligns with Zimbabwe’s wider efforts to:
- Enhance digital inclusion across communities
- Empower local citizens through education and connectivity
- Support economic growth by enabling remote work and digital entrepreneurship
The community is optimistic that the lab will open up new opportunities and transform lives by enabling users to engage meaningfully with the digital world.
